I was fortunate to receive a jar of Salty Sailor from Todd aka "The Dirt Man" a few weeks ago to sample and put it through it's paces and give my review of it. I see Frognot also posted a review of it. Thanks Todd!:thumb: I'm still doing just that but wanted to post what I thought of it so far. I even gave a small portion of it to my neighbor to try out. Both of us agree that it is a winner!:clap2: The label says it is a "texas style" rub that can be used on anything. I also thought it as a good balance of flavors and think the black pepper comes into play more than the other spices. You can clearly see the pepper in the pron posted below.
Pron numbering:
1) The jar
2) Shortly after getting it, I sprinkled it on some popcorn. -Good but not something I'd rush to do again.
3) Pan frying shrimp - Very good on shrimp, nice balance.
4) Shrimp plated along with everything else seasoned with Salty Sailor. I like the potato and would do that again for sure!
5) Chicken drummies (pron by my neighbor). Honestly, I didn't try it, but he gave it rave reviews and wants to buy a jar. His friend who tried it also wants a jar!
6) Salmon and a pork chop seasoned before grilling.
7) Plated salmon and chop after grilling. Both were very good and I really liked it on the chop! By the way, Original Dirt is excellent on rice!
